This Proto-Italic entry contains reconstructed terms and roots. As such, the term(s) in this entry are not directly attested, but are hypothesized to have existed based on comparative evidence.

Proto-Italic[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From Proto-Indo-European *swéḱs.

Numeral[edit]

cardinal number
6 Previous: *kʷenkʷe
Next: *septem

*seks (indeclinable)

  1. six

Descendants[edit]

  • Latin: sex (see there for further descendants)
  • Faliscan: 𐌆𐌄𐌔𐌕𐌏𐌔 (zestos)
  • Umbrian: 𐌔𐌄𐌇𐌔 (sehs)
